Paving work begins on U S 12 in Coldwater, traffic down to one lane both ways

By Jim Measel Jul 26, 2021 | 8:50 PM COLDWATER, MI (WTVB) – Needless to say, driving in Coldwater was an adventure on Monday as Michigan Department of Transportation contracted crews began the milling and paving portion of a $1-point-4 million project on U.S. 12 between Western and Michigan Avenues. City Manager Keith Baker told the Coldwater City Council on Monday night crews are initially working on the intersections before they work on the long runs through town. U.S. 12 is down to one lane in each direction and Baker said that will be the case for several weeks until the work is done. Crews performed sanitary sewer repairs during the week of July 12 which forced a total shutdown of U.S. 12 for about a week.

MDOT - Southbound I-675 closed from M-58 to south I-675 junction starting July 28

PROJECT:                           The Michigan Department of Transportation (MDOT) will close and detour southbound I-675 from M-58 to the south junction of the I-75/I-675 junction to accommodate pavement and structure repairs. This work is part of an overall $10.5 million investment to improve more than 8.5 miles of concrete pavement along the I-675 corridor in Saginaw County. This project includes work on 36 bridge and culvert structures to address steel improvements, bridge deck surfaces, railing upgrades, and painting. TRAFFIC RESTRICTIONS:   From July 28 to Aug. 27, crews will close southbound I-675 from M-58 to the south I-75/I-675 junction. Drivers should follow the posted detour via northbound I-675 and southbound I-75.

Bicentennial Bridge Open To Traffic After Mechanical Problem

July 26, 2021 Traffic couldn’t cross the Bicentennial Bridge in Benton Harbor for several hours on Monday afternoon due to a mechanical issue. The Michigan Department of Transportation says a switch that determines whether the bridge is open or closed had to be fixed. When that switch isn’t working, the bridge isn’t working. I-196 Rebuild South of Holland to Continue

I-196 Rebuild South of Holland to Continue By Gary Stevens Jul 26, 2021 | 4:51 PM GRAND RAPIDS, MI (WHTC-AM/FM) – The second phase of the rebuild of southbound I-196 from Holland to Douglas is about to get underway. On Monday (July 26, 2021), the Grand Rapids office of the Michigan Department of Transportation announced that, beginning on Thursday, July 29 th, more than three miles of the interstate will be renovated. The stretch of westbound I-196, from east of M-40 to just before 60 th Street, will be resurfaced, with joint replacement and a new guardrail. A similar stretch eastbound had been renovated a few years earlier.

MDOT s newest dashboard - ABC 10/CW5

ABC 10/CW5 Michigan residents can now stay up to date on local construction with a new bridge bundling dashboard. The Michigan Department of Transportation’s newest dashboard allows the public to track progress on local agency bridge projects. MDOT hopes the platform will streamline and improve bridge conditions on local routes around the state. Dan Weingarten said the conditions of the bridges across the state varies.
